Socio-Educational Paradigms: An Analysis from a Criminological Perspective

This study aims to analyze socio-educational paradigms directed at adolescents in conflict with the law, adopting as its analytical framework the criminological perspectives known as the etiological paradigm and the social reaction paradigm. To this end, based on a review of literature and documents, the research identifies the key elements that characterize these two ideological approaches. It then describes the paradigms of the “irregular situation” and the garantist model, with a focus on socio-educational interventions, and subsequently compares them with the aforementioned criminological perspectives. The study concludes that juvenile justice constitutes a subsystem of the criminal control system, whether guided by the paradigm of the irregular situation or by the garantist paradigm, supported respectively by etiological criminological thought and social reaction theory.
